Abstract

AbstractBetty’s Brain is a teachable agent system in the domain of river ecosystems that combines learning by teaching and self-regulation strategies to promote deep learning and understanding. Scaffolds in the form of hypertext resources, a Mentor agent, and a set of quiz questions help novice students learn and self-assess their own knowledge. The computational architecture is implemented as a multi-agent system to allow flexible and incremental design, and to provide a more realistic social context for interactions between students and the teachable agent.
